What are RMDs?

Required Minimum Distributions are mandatory withdrawals from tax-deferred retirement accounts that must begin at a certain age.

RMD rules

RMDs must be taken annually starting at age 73 (SECURE 2.0 Act). The amount is based on your December 31 balance of the previous year divided by a life expectancy factor.

Penalties

If you don't take your RMD, there's a 25% penalty on the amount not withdrawn (reduced from previous 50%). The penalty can be reduced to 10% if corrected timely.
